stockkeeper

noun stock·keep·er \ˈstäk-ˌkē-pər\

Definition of STOCKKEEPER

1
:  one that keeps and records stock (as in a warehouse) :  one that keeps an inventory of goods on hand, shipped, or received
2
:  one (as a herdsman or shepherd) having the charge or care of livestock

First Known Use of STOCKKEEPER

1668
